CVE-2024-9606 Improper Output Neutralization for Logs in berriai/litellm
In berriai/litellm before version 1.44.12, the litellm/litellmcoreutils/litellmlogging.py file contains a vulnerability where the API key masking code only masks the first 5 characters of the key.
